Novak Brushless 5.5 or 6.5??
i'm new in BJ4, i want to know 5.5 or 6.5 which one is suitable in BJ4? is it 5.5 too powerful? and what's the teeth of pinion you are using?
|
You can never have too much power, if you can control your left thumb;)
The 5.5 seems to be the option most go for in 4wd, but depending on your level of skill you may be quicker wth a 6.5. |

I'm running a Novak GTB/4.5 in my BJ4 and I'm loving it but I am right on the limit of my Batt 4000 cells. Had to drop to 14/78 from 15 at the last meeting to guarantee the finish :( . Still plenty fast enough though :)
Regards, Jon. |
Quote:
The Novak motors are slightly slower turn for turn compared to the LRP's so a 5.5 Novak is probably somewhere between an LRP 5.5 and 6.5, go for the 5.5 :) |
